#e2d8c3 - Exclusive Ivory color

Soft, sunlit sand infused with a whisper of warm peach, this pale beige reads as a gentle, creamy neutral with subtle golden undertones. It feels comforting and slightly vintage, evoking linen, warm plaster, and dried florals. Versatile as a background or base tone, it harmonizes with rich navy, olive green, warm wood, and muted terracotta. Ideal for interiors, branding, or apparel seeking a calm, natural, understated elegance with a hint of cozy warmth.

color #e2d8c3

#e2d8c3 color RGB value is 226, 216, 195,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.0442, 0.137, 0.114. Alternative names for that color are: exclusive ivory, beige, antiquewhite, stark white, almond, orange.
